Vintage black-and-white borderless reference photograph of director Jean-Luc Godard and actors Claude Brasseur, Nathalie Baye, and Johnny Hallyday playing pool on the set of the 1985 film.
Two detectives staying at a Parisian hotel investigate a murder which occurred two years prior. Released the same year as Godard's highly (and pointlessly) controversial film "Je Vous Salue, Marie."
Shot on location in Paris.
9.5 x 7 inches. Near Fine.
